Volvo S60 2000 vs Toyota Avensis 2000
Gearbox: | Manual | Manual | |
---|---|---|---|
Engine: | 2.3 Petrol | 1.6 Petrol | |
Performance | |||
Power: | 250 HP | 110 HP | |
Torque: | 330 NM | 150 NM | |
Acceleration 0-100 km/h: | 6.8 seconds | 11.3 seconds | |
Volvo S60 is more dynamic to drive. Volvo S60 engine produces 140 HP more power than Toyota Avensis, whereas torque is 180 NM more than Toyota Avensis. Thanks to more power Volvo S60 reaches 100 km/h speed 4.5 seconds faster. | |||
Fuel consumption | |||
Fuel consumption (l/100km): | 9.3 | 7.1 | |
Real fuel consumption: | 10.1 l/100km | 7.3 l/100km | |
The Toyota Avensis is a better choice when it comes to fuel economy. By specification Volvo S60 consumes 2.2 litres more fuel per 100 km than the Toyota Avensis, which means that if you drive 15,000 km in a year, the Volvo S60 could require 330 litres more fuel. By comparing actual fuel consumption based on user reports, Volvo S60 consumes 2.8 litres more fuel per 100 km than the Toyota Avensis. | |||
Fuel tank capacity: | 70 litres | 60 litres | |
Full fuel tank distance: | 750 km in combined cycle | 840 km in combined cycle | |
950 km on highway | 1050 km on highway | ||
690 km with real consumption | 820 km with real consumption | ||
Toyota Avensis gets more mileage on one fuel tank. | |||

Dimensions | |||
Length: | 4.58 m | 4.52 m | |
Width: | 1.80 m | 1.71 m | |
Height: | 1.43 m | 1.42 m | |
Volvo S60 is larger. Volvo S60 is 6 cm longer than the Toyota Avensis, 9 cm wider, while the height of Volvo S60 is 1 cm higher. | |||
Trunk capacity: | 424 litres | no data | |
Trunk max capacity: with rear seats folded down |
1034 litres | no data | |
Turning diameter: | 12 meters | 10.8 meters | |
The turning circle of the Volvo S60 is 1.2 metres more than that of the Toyota Avensis, which means Volvo S60 can be harder to manoeuvre in tight streets and parking spaces. | |||
Gross weight (kg): | 2`010 | 1`300 | |
Safety: | no data | ||
Quality: | above average | above average | |
Toyota Avensis has fewer problems. According to annual technical inspection data Volvo S60 has serious deffects in 10 percent more cases than Toyota Avensis, so Toyota Avensis quality is probably slightly better | |||
